Marilyn J. Carew, 90, formerly of Greensburg, passed away on Sunday, March 3, 2019 at the Cumberland Trace Senior Living in Plainfield. Marilyn was born on November 22, 1928 in Lebanon, Ohio, the daughter of Earl and Gertrude (Parker) Keaton. She married Bobby Carew on November 10, 1950 in Shelbyville and he survives.
Other survivors include six children - Jerri (Larry) Grubb of Danville, Phil (Diana) Carew of North Wilkesboro, NC, Dave (Connie) Carew of Pleasant View, Tom (Cheryl) Carew of Avon, Becki (Larry) Cox of Anderson and Steve (Patsianne) Carew of Pelham, AL; two brothers Richard and Joseph Keaton; 17 grandchildren and 8 great grandchildren with one more on the way. She was preceded in death by her parents and one brother Ronald Keaton.
Marilyn enjoyed arts, crafts and sewing. She was a past member of the Lake Santee Women’s Club and was active in church.
